Elon Musk blends science and philosophy with a question on reality: "I want to know what is real, even if it…"

When the world’s richest science and tech mogul, Elon Musk, turns philosophical, it demands attention. Musk’s recent post on September 8, 2025, was not merely a tweet; it offered insight into the mind of someone actively shaping the future of humanity. With a net worth exceeding $270 billion and ambitious projects like SpaceX aiming to establish life on Mars, his reflections carry weight far beyond abstract speculation. Science shows us what exists; philosophy asks why it matters. Musk’s words urge a deeper consideration of reality itself, only revealing the full intensity at the end: “I want to know what is real, even if the answer is total obliteration of my consciousness.”

Science, ambition and existential inquiry of Elon Musk

Musk’s technological ventures, SpaceX, Neuralink and xAI, are not merely engineering achievements; they are deliberate experiments in expanding human existence. SpaceX’s plans to create self-sustaining colonies on Mars push the boundaries of what is technically feasible, but they also raise profound questions about human survival, identity and consciousness in new environments. By questioning the nature of reality, Musk frames these missions not just as exploratory or economic efforts but as existential projects. His inquiry implies that understanding reality and potentially human consciousness may be crucial for creating life beyond Earth that is meaningful, sustainable and resilient to the unknown.

The broader 2025 context of Elon Musk’s inquiry

The timing of Musk’s post reflects the convergence of multiple high-stakes developments. SpaceX has reportedly made progress in Mars landing simulations and orbital Starship missions, while Neuralink continues to explore direct brain-to-computer interfaces that could redefine human experience. Simultaneously, Musk’s public role as the de facto head of the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E) and the launch of his America Party have subjected him to intense political scrutiny and criticism. His post, appearing just after these events, seems to pivot from immediate political controversies to cosmic-scale reflection, signalling a shift in focus from Earth-bound power struggles to questions of existence, purpose and survival on a universal scale.

Why Elon Musk’s words demand reflection

Musk’s philosophical musings are amplified by his financial and technological power. With billions in resources and the ability to influence space exploration, AI and global infrastructure, his questions about reality are not idle; they reveal the mindset behind humanity-altering projects. His words remind us that technological and scientific achievements are inseparable from philosophical and ethical reflection. Knowing what is real and what matters shapes how these achievements are applied. As the world grapples with AI, space colonisation and climate crises, Musk is talking about the practical and existential implications of human innovation, survival and the expansion of consciousness.
